Risholmvika
Risholmvika is an inlet in Ålesund, Møre og Romsdal, Western Norway. Risholmvika is situated nearby to the hamlet Inste Hanken, as well as near Tørla.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Spjelkavik Church is a parish church of the Church of Norway in Ålesund Municipality in Møre og Romsdal county, Norway. It is located in the borough of Spjelkavik on the western end of the island of Uksenøya. Spjelkavik Church is situated 3½ km north of Risholmvika.
